首页> 外文会议>International Conference on Application and Theory of Petri Nets and Concurrency >ABCD: A User-Friendly Language for Formal Modelling and Analysis
【24h】

ABCD: A User-Friendly Language for Formal Modelling and Analysis

机译:ABCD:用于正式建模和分析的用户友好语言

获取原文

摘要

This paper presents an algebra of coloured Petri nets called the Asynchronous Box Calculus with Data, or ABCD for short. ABCD allows to model complex systems using a user-friendly and high-level syntax. In particular, parts of the model can be directly programmed in Python [21], which allows to embed complex computation and data values within a model. A compiler for ABCD is shipped with the toolkit SNAKES [16,18] and ABCD has been used for years, which is quickly surveyed. This paper is the first complete and formal presentation of the language and its semantics. It also presents uses cases of ABCD for the modelling and analysis of various systems.
机译:本文介绍了称为异步箱微积分的彩色Petri网的代数,或短暂的ABCD。 ABCD允许使用用户友好且高级语法模拟复杂系统。特别地,模型的部分可以在Python [21]中直接编程,这允许嵌入模型内的复杂计算和数据值。 ABCD的编译器与Toolkit Snakes一起提供[16,18],ABCD已被使用多年,这是快速调查的。本文是语言及其语义的第一个完整和正式演示。它还展示了ABCD的使用情况,用于各种系统的建模和分析。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号